In-Depth Review TG4G Review · · For reference only

What It Is

The (un)Australian is an Australian English-language satirical news blog, hosted at theunaustralian.net. Its tagline-style positioning on the site is strongly tongue-in-cheek. The captured content includes many articles about One Nation, Barnaby Joyce, Josh Frydenberg, Trump, Australia’s Coalition parties, and other political figures and public events, making it clearly a parody / satire site rather than a conventional factual news outlet.

Core Features

The site runs as a WordPress.com-style blog, primarily publishing short satirical pieces and commentary. Its sections include Politics, Sport, World, Arts, State, News, Opinion, and more. It covers Australian domestic politics while also using international news, sports events, and pop culture as material for absurdist narratives. Readers can browse recent posts, read by category, comment on articles, and subscribe via WordPress.com. The site also mentions video recordings of The (un)Australian Live @ The Newsagency, with options to watch a trailer or purchase the full content.

Pricing

The articles themselves appear to be freely accessible, with no visible paywall or paid membership pricing. The only clear monetization clue is the live show recording, which is offered on a “pay what you think is fair” basis, but the captured text does not provide a specific price, payment method, or full purchase flow.

Pros and Cons

The main strength is its clear positioning: both headlines and body text use familiar figures and controversies from Australian politics as comic material, so readers who know the local context will get more out of the humor. The update frequency also appears fairly solid, and the category structure is clear. The downside is that its informational value depends on understanding what it is: this is not a serious news source, and the content is often intentionally exaggerated, fictionalized, or ironic, so it is not suitable for factual citation. For Chinese readers or anyone unfamiliar with Australian politics, many jokes require additional background knowledge. The site experience is also closer to a traditional blog, with relatively limited search, editorial curation, and multimedia presentation.

Who It’s For

It is best suited to readers interested in Australian political satire, English-language humor writing, and parody-based commentary on public issues. It can also serve as a useful sample of Australia’s online satire culture.
